Population & Households

ZIP code 23518 has a total population of 28,957, spread across 12,715 households. This indicates an average household size of roughly 2.3 people, suggesting a community of small families, couples, and individuals. With 13,911 total housing units in the area, there’s a modest vacancy rate, pointing to a relatively stable demand for housing. Income & Housing Costs

The median household income in ZIP 23518 stands at $73,899, reflecting a solid economic base for the area. This income level supports a comfortable lifestyle for many residents and signals potential spending power for local businesses. On the housing front, the median home value is $280,200, which positions this ZIP code as a moderately priced market—ideal for first-time buyers or investors seeking value. For renters, the median rent is $1,348 per month, which aligns with the income levels and suggests affordability for a significant portion of the population. Race & Ethnicity

ZIP 23518 is a culturally diverse community, with a racial and ethnic composition that reflects a blend of backgrounds. White residents make up 59.53% of the population, followed by Black residents at 21.09%. Hispanic or Latino individuals account for 8.99%, while Asian residents comprise 4.8%.
